Project Description:





Omaha District is interested in replacing the current four compressor configuration with two larger 2‐stage rotary screw, oil-less compressors for the purpose of reducing maintenance and increasing system reliability. The project will aim to decrease the systems recovery time by increasing the compressors capacity (CFM) and the total system storage. This will be accomplished by replacing one damaged accumulator tank and adding two additional accumulator tanks as well as replacing the undersized air supply piping. This will allow two units to go into condensing mode quicker and provide the Big Bend personal the ability to conduct multiple make‐up air counts during the condense blow‐down cycle as there are typically multiple units operating in order to maintain 100 psi system pressure. An optional back pressure system will also be included.





Estimated Construction Costs:





The estimated construction cost of this project is Between $500,000 and $1,000,000.
